The VBUS052CD-FAH is a two-line ESD-protection device with the characteristic of a Z-diode with a high ESD immunity and a very low capacitance which makes it usable for high frequency applications like USB2.0 or HDMI.
With the VBUS052CD-FAH two high speed data lines can be protected against transient voltage signals like ESD (Electro Static Discharge). Connected to the data line (pin 1 and pin 2) and to ground (pin 3) negative transients will be clamped close below the ground level while positive transients will be clamped close above the 5 V working range. The clamping behaviour of the VBUS052CD-FAH is bidirectional but asymmetrical (BiAs) and so it offers the best protection for applications running up to 5 V.
Pin configuration:
- Pin 3, 4 and 7 are internally shorted and have to be connected to ground
- Pin 1 and 2 are the inputs for the data lines D+ and D-
- Pin 5 and 6 are not connected internally
Modern digital transmission lines can be clocked up to 480 Mbit/s (USB2.0) or 1.65 Gbit/s (HDMI). At such high data rates the transmission lines like cables or the line traces on the PCBs have to be very homogeneous regarding their surge impedance. This requires well defined trace dimensions as trace width and distance which have to be calculated depending on the requested surge impedance (e.g. 50 ohm) and the PCB material and layer dimensions. Any device connected to the data lines - like ESD-protection devices - have to be connected with minimal changes in these trace dimensions and distances.
With the package in the so called “Flow Through Design” this is possible. The lines are running straight along the PCB while the VBUS052CD-FAH is placed on top without any vias or loops.
